Tamiya made 1/48 US Modern 4x4 Utility Vehicle Cargo Type (32563) Trucks / Vehicle Military Series assembly kit

  • This model may be the first 1/48 U.S 4x4 energy automobile Tamiya has manufactured in the 1/48 scale military miniature series. Developed in the late 1970s, the US armed forces released the U.S 4x4 energy car to change the M151 MUTT and M561 in missions. This 4x4 energy automobile allowed the U.S army to do different missions with one car. The automobile ended up being understood for the off-road flexibility and dependability. The U.S 4x4 car was versatile due to its lightweight and excellent performance. The aluminum body and strong metal framework permitted it to take on functions such as for example cargo/troop transport, ambulance, and armament provider. The car included a 4-wheel separate suspension system, 4WD system, and a 150hp V8 diesel engine that permitted it to reach top speeds of 105km/h. The most popular form of this vehicle had been the "Cargo Type", which included a sizable rear deck area to put on 1,100kg of cargo or eight infantrymen. These cars first were used in Panama in 1989 and since have already been utilized in the 1991 Gulf War.

Specs and qualities:

  • 1/48 synthetic construction kit.
  • Features similar extremely step-by-step suspension system as the 1/35 scale counterpart (Item 35267).
  • Solid rubber tires.
  • Distinctive canvas top effortlessly distinguishes it off their variations.
  • Decide to create this model with either available or closed doorways.
  • The interior, including the dashboard is realistically reproduced.
  • Modelers can choose to assemble the model with or without a corner cargo cover.
  • You can assemble the large sized canvas address flap in a tangled up state allowing viewing of inside.
  • One motorist figure in camouflage uniform is included.
  • Three kinds of decal markings.
  • 99mm length
  • TS-46 Light Sand, TS-61 NATO Green, XF-68 NATO Brown, XF-69 NATO: black color and markings main usage case
